The Big Walk – 24th June 2017
For the children at Pace (a charity for children with motor disorders in Aylesbury https://thepacecentre.org/) walking can be a big challenge; however taking a few tentative steps can lead to greater independence. You can help transform young lives by putting on your own walking shoes and joining in the 2017 Big Walk on 24th June or by volunteering on the day.
This year’s Big Walk starts on the Icknield Way Ridgeway Link at Dunstable Downs and takes in part of the Ridgeway Trail, including Ivinghoe Beacon, Wigginton and Wendover. There is a choice of three routes:
- Dunstable Downs to Wendover (approx. 18 miles). Start time – 8am
- Ivinghoe Beacon to Wendover (approx. 12 miles). Start time – 12 noon
- Wigginton to Wendover (approx. 6 miles). Start time – 3pm
